Upon its Early Access release in January 2022, the game received a surprisingly positive reception. The simple, low-poly aesthetic allowed for complex mechanics—like deep base building and a "looter shooter" loop—without requiring a high-end PC. 🔄 The Transition to Full-Time

During its early alpha phase, the developer occasionally shared free keys on platforms like Reddit .

Because of the community's support and the game's commercial potential, Kamron was able to turn the project from a part-time interest into his full-time career Insider Gaming. This shift meant the game needed a price tag to fund ongoing development, server costs for multiplayer, and future updates. 🧟 Current Game World
